So I had a go at challenge 144 last night, and here's what I came up with...


For the scene I used all 5 colours - Bright Yellow, Warm Grey, Black, White and Turquoise.
I used 5 things off the evidence list: Polka Dot, Stripes, Triangles, Tickets and a Ribbon.
My journaling is written in 2 journaling spots and is about Bailey's curiousity: "You are one nosey dog Bailey boy, the second anyone moves you want to be involved".
I added a rub-on to the Instagram Print and made a dog tag embellishment using a Tim Holtz Fragment, some Turquoise Paper, a Rub-on "B" and some ribbon.
